  15. It is also important to note that concealment is ignored if any ONE of those sight lines are an inch or less. So if Sovereign drew LoS through 2" of the forest from his right edge, but only through 1" of the forest on his left, he would not suffer concealment
  16. Just want to add to this that you don't have to climb down terrain, you can choose to fall and take falling damage in order to save movement. The calculation for falling damage is the HT you fell (in Inches) / 2 and rounded down (which is unique because in general Malifaux rounds up) Therefore, when climbing over a HT 2 fence, your model has three options 1. Climb up and Climb down, which would cost 4" of movement 2. Climb up and fall down, which would cost 2" of movement but you would suffer 1 damage 3. Climb up and climb 1" down, before falling an inch, which would cost 3" of movement but you would take no damage (because 1/2 = 0.5, which is rounded down to 0)
